Congressional legislation, federal agency with the authority they were granted by congress, are all quite legal."James Madison, in Federalist No. 51, acknowledged that government is inherently limited by human nature. He argued that because people are not angels, political leaders will naturally seek to expand their own power. This made it necessary to design a system that could both enable the government to control the governed and obligate it to control itself Bill of Rights Institute.
Madisonās solution was the separation of powers and checks and balances. He believed each branchālegislative, executive, and judicialāshould have its own will and independence, with members appointed in ways that minimize cross-branch influence. This structure would give each department the constitutional means and personal motives to resist encroachments by others "
